Earlier Report Observations
The OSB market in Russia began the period with growing consumer awareness of the material's benefits, which supported demand. Technological modernization and flexible logistics helped domestic production, while import substitution reduced reliance on imports. Legislative standards like GOST 32567-2013 set quality requirements, providing a framework for the market. In 2019, the market volume saw a slight decrease, yet technological upgrades and the presence of new domestic producers continued to shape the industry. The COVID-19 pandemic in 2020 disrupted supply chains and increased costs for adhesives and resins, but the market adapted, leading to a modest recovery in volume.
A significant expansion occurred in 2021 with the launch of the Talion Arbor plant in Torzhok, adding 500 thousand m³ of annual OSB production capacity and sharply boosting domestic output. This, coupled with ongoing import substitution, drove market growth. In 2022, Western sanctions and rising input costs pushed prices higher, but producers reoriented toward the domestic market, reducing exports and supporting local consumption, which helped increase market volume despite a dip in production.
By 2023, the market volume surged to 2 066 thousand m³, fueled by sustained demand for OSB due to its environmental and technological advantages, along with continued technological modernization and stable pricing. The trend toward import substitution and domestic focus remained key, solidifying Russia's self-sufficiency in OSB production.

Production OSB in Russia
In kind, 2017-2020, K m³
From 2017 to 2020, Russia held the fourth position globally in OSB production.
Top producers of OSB, 2017-2020
World map of production of OSB, 2017-2020
OSB production in Russia grew for the third consecutive year. In 2020, Russia produced 1,414 thousand cubic meters of OSB, marking a slight increase of 2.7% compared to 2019. Between 2017 and 2020, production rose by 40%, which translates to an annualized growth rate of 11.9%.

Exports OSB from Russia
Exports in kind, K m³
Russia's cross-border shipments of OSB increased for the third year in a row. In 2020, Russia exported 371.0 thousand cubic meters of OSB, representing a 32.5% rise from the previous year. Over the period from 2017 to 2020, exports surged by 170.8%, with a compound annual growth rate of 39.4%.

From 2017 to 2020, the main destinations for Russia's OSB exports in volume terms were Kazakhstan, accounting for 27.8% of exports, Kyrgyzstan with 14.8%, and China at 11.4%. Together, these three countries made up 54.0% of total export flows.

Exports in value, K $ US
The market showed an unstable trend during this period. Volumes reached their lowest point in 2017 and peaked in 2020, with a 2.9-fold difference between these years. In 2020, Russia exported 73,538 thousand US dollars worth of OSB, which was 19.0% higher than the previous year. The largest decline occurred in 2019, at 8.1%, while the largest increase was recorded in 2018, with a jump of 166.1%.

From 2017 to 2020, the largest buyers of OSB from Russia in value terms were Kazakhstan, with 28.6% of exports, Kyrgyzstan at 13.8%, and China at 11.4%. Combined, these countries accounted for 53.9% of total export value.

Imports OSB to Russia
Imports in kind, K m³
After a two-year decline, Russia's OSB import volume increased. In 2020, imports were recorded at 351.3 thousand cubic meters, up by 45.6% compared to the previous year. Over the period from 2017 to 2020, imports decreased by 44.5%, with a compound annual growth rate of -17.8%. The lowest value was in 2019, at 241.3 thousand cubic meters, which also saw the largest decline of 38.3%.

From 2017 to 2020, Belarus dominated the geographical structure of OSB imports to Russia in volume terms, holding a share of 94.0% of total flows.

Imports in value, K $ US
In 2020, Russia's OSB import volume totaled 63,250 thousand US dollars, showing a sharp increase of 26.7% compared to the previous year. Over the period from 2017 to 2020, imports decreased by 25.2%, with a compound annual growth rate of -9.2%. The minimum value was recorded in 2019, at 49,935 thousand US dollars, while the maximum was in 2018, at 89,033 thousand US dollars. The largest decline occurred in 2019, at 43.9%.

From 2017 to 2020, Belarus played a dominant role in OSB imports to Russia in value terms, consistently accounting for 92.6% of total flows.
